Description
The MLX90215 is a Programmable Linear Hall Effect sensor IC fabricated utilizing silicon-CMOS technology.
It possesses active error correction circuitry which virtually eliminates the offset errors normally associated
with analog Hall Effect devices. All magnetic response functions of the MLX90215 are fully programmable for
even greater versatility. The  VOQ(VOUT @ B=0), sensitivity, direction of slope and the magnitude of sensitivity drift over temperature, are all programmable.


FEATUREs and Benefits
·  Programmable Linear Hall IC
·  Quad Switched / Chopper Stabilized
·  Ratiometric Output for A/D Interface
·  Adjustable Quiescent Voltage (VOQ)
·  Very Low Quiescent Voltage Temperature Drift
·  Adjustable Sensitivity
·  Adjustable Temperature Compensation of Sensitivity


APPLICATIONs
·  Linear Position Sensing
·  Rotary Position Sensing
·  Current Sensing
